Iteration Cycle
An iteration cycle links an attempted change, observation, and a decision about what to do next. Build–Measure–Learn is one formulation. Faster cycles can reduce wasted effort when they preserve meaningful observation, but the required feedback window and quality of inference matter more than release frequency alone.
A cycle produces learning only if the observation can change the next action. State the uncertainty before changing the artifact, record the relevant result, and decide what to retain, revise, or abandon. Otherwise repeated releases can accumulate changes without revealing which assumptions were right.
Cycle length should match the effect you need to observe. An interface misunderstanding may become visible in minutes; durable learning or repeated use needs a longer window. Separate rapid production from rapid, credible feedback, and avoid changing several important conditions at once when that would make the result uninterpretable.
